The decision of the Nigeria Government to use hunger as a weapon of war precipitated the worst famine disaster of the twentieth century in Africa.

While the United Nations, Organisation Of African Unity and governments expressed diplomatic indifference in a conspiracy of silence while children and women were dying due to absence of humanitarian assistance a joint effort of German relief agencies and Jewish charities carried out the greatest airlift since the Berlin episode.

As the Biafran leader Gen. Ojukwu said genocide cannot be proven until it had happened. The total blocked on Land, air and sea was a strategic war plan that steered in the course of a genocidal outcome and catastrophe. Even as 3.5 million Biafrans died, the airlift to Biafra changed the rules of humanitarianism forever.
